The melon, a fatty organ located in the forehead of toothed whales, helps in focusing and projecting echolocation waves. It acts as an acoustic lens, allowing the whale to create and direct sound waves efficiently for echolocation.

A wave analyzer is used to analyze the frequency and amplitude of electronic signals, such as radio waves or sound waves. It helps in measuring and displaying the spectral content of the signal, making it useful in various fields like telecommunications, audio engineering, and research. By providing detailed information about the signal's frequency components, a wave analyzer aids in troubleshooting, signal optimization, and quality control.

The Penrose diagram is important for understanding the structure of a Schwarzschild black hole because it provides a way to visualize the entire spacetime geometry of the black hole in a simplified and compact form. It helps to illustrate key features such as the event horizon, singularity, and the paths of light and particles inside the black hole. This diagram aids in studying the causal structure and properties of the black hole, making it easier to analyze and interpret complex spacetime phenomena.

Bats and whales use ultrasonic sound waves for echolocation. These sound waves are above the range of human hearing, allowing them to emit high-frequency clicks or calls that bounce off objects in their environment. By analyzing the returning echoes, these animals can determine the distance, size, and shape of objects, which aids in navigation and hunting.

Seismographs were invented to measure and record seismic waves produced by earthquakes. They help scientists study the properties of earthquakes, such as their location, magnitude, and depth, which aids in understanding the Earth's structure and monitoring seismic activity.

Bat wings have a flexible membrane made of skin called the patagium, which extends between elongated finger bones, allowing for greater maneuverability in flight. Additionally, bats possess a unique bone structure with elongated phalanges that support the wing, unlike the rigid structure of bird wings. Lastly, bats have a highly developed echolocation system that aids in navigation and hunting, a feature not present in birds.
Bats prick up their ears primarily to enhance their echolocation abilities. By adjusting the position of their ears, they can better capture sound waves and pinpoint the location of objects, such as prey or obstacles, in their environment. This behavior aids in navigation and hunting, especially in dark conditions where vision is limited. Additionally, it allows them to detect sounds made by other animals, enhancing their awareness of their surroundings.
